Growing Pondo Mystic: what to expect
As a sativa-leaning plant, plan for a big stretch after the flip (often 100–200%) — flip earlier than feels natural and keep training options ready. Sativa-leaning plants also generally prefer a lighter feed than heavy indicas. Growers familiar with Africa Sativa will recognize much of its behavior. What environment does Pondo Mystic like?
Standard cannabis bands work well: VPD 0.8–1.1 kPa in veg and 1.0–1.4 kPa in flower, with humidity stepping down from 65–75% as a seedling to 40–50% in late flower. See the stage-by-stage table on this page.
